Understanding SIRA and Its Role in CCTV Regulation
The Security Industry Regulatory Agency (SIRA) is responsible for regulating all security-related systems in Dubai, including CCTV surveillance. SIRA defines how cameras should be installed, what technical specifications they must meet, and how long video footage should be retained. The goal is to ensure that surveillance systems are reliable, secure, and legally valid.

What Are High-Risk Areas Under SIRA Regulations?
High-risk areas are locations that face increased security exposure due to public access, valuable assets, or operational sensitivity. These include warehouses, construction sites, labor accommodations, retail outlets, commercial buildings, and data centers. Each of these environments requires enhanced camera coverage and monitoring to meet SIRA guidelines.

SIRA CCTV Requirements for High-Risk Locations
SIRA regulations go beyond simply installing cameras. They focus on ensuring that surveillance systems deliver clear footage, full coverage, and secure storage. Cameras must provide high-resolution video with strong performance in low-light conditions, especially in outdoor or poorly lit areas. Placement is equally important, as all entrances, exits, and critical zones must be covered without blind spots.
In addition, SIRA mandates a minimum video retention period, secure recording devices, and controlled access to stored footage. A professionally designed system ensures these requirements are met without compromising daily operations.

Common CCTV Compliance Mistakes Businesses Should Avoid
Many inspection failures occur due to poor planning or lack of regulatory knowledge. Common issues include incorrect camera placement, inadequate video storage duration, and the use of non-approved equipment. These mistakes often result in delays and additional costs.

How the SIRA Inspection Process Works
The SIRA inspection process typically involves system installation, online submission, on-site inspection, and final approval. If any issues are identified, corrections must be made before certification is granted.

Is SIRA approval mandatory for CCTV installation in Dubai?
Yes. SIRA approval is required for all regulated and high-risk premises in Dubai.
How long does the SIRA approval process take?
With proper documentation and expert handling, approval typically takes between 7 and 14 working days.

What happens if a CCTV system fails SIRA inspection?
A correction notice is issued, and necessary adjustments must be completed before reinspection.
